strik·ing

striking

 
pronunciation:
straI kIng
part of speech: adjective
definition: If something is striking, it is very unusual or easy to notice. It makes a strong impression.
The child's talent was striking, and there was no doubt he would win the competition.The difference between the brothers is striking.The wallpaper is striking with its big red flowers.
synonyms:
impressive, remarkable
antonyms:
faint
similar words:
apparent, clear, distinct, dramatic, extraordinary, obvious, showy
derivations: strikingly (adv.), strikingness (n.)
